
The announcement that the Karate Kid franchise will get a new movie has given many people ideas. One of the dreamers is Ralph Macchio, an actor who would like to see a prelude to the first film focusing on Mr. Miyiagi’s (Pat Morita) past.
In an interview with ScreenRant, the interpreter of Daniel Larusso in the Cobra Kai films and series revealed that he would like to be involved in the new releases of the saga. While these discussions are ongoing, he shared only what he would like to do in the franchise:
“How come we don’t explore Mr. Miyagi’s background and origin? What happened? What led him to that place, working in that apartment in Reseda? What was his life before that? I think that would be fascinating.”
No details have been revealed regarding the next Karate Kid movie to hit theaters. Produced by Sony, it has no connection to Cobra Kai and opens in June 2024.
